2001054319St Lucia Qld: University of Queensland Press 2001. xvi 294pp index bibliography notes appendices tables. Pictorial card. Page edges and margins evenly toned. Examines Australia's first federal election following Federation in 1901. The election was a proving ground for Australian democracy but the founding fathers themselves published little of consequence about it and further generations of writers largely ignored it. Lauri Sheard accompanied Charles Mountford as his assistant on an Adelaide University Field Expedition to Ernabella the Musgraves Mann Ranges Ayers Rock and Mt Olga in June-October 1940. He was eighteen at the time; he died in an air crash on active service over New Guinea in 1942. <p>We have previously handled a copy with a loosely-inserted printed note from the publisher: 'Appendices 2 and 3 which are referred to in the Journal have not been included. They were incomplete at the time of Mr Sheard's death'. Libraries Board of South Australia hardcover
